You Can Survive Your Life's Storms! In this book, you will understand and learn from the issues, thoughts, motivations, and dynamics in Noah's life that transformed him from a nobody into the one man with his family that God chose to use for the survival of humanity. Not only that, you will uncover... - what you need to be and do to be a person used by God - how to leave a legacy for the saving of your family, friends, city, and nation. Discover how to build an ark with your life that makes a difference for Christ for generations to come! "God wants to set you free from what you believed you are not. Some things that have defined you and limited you, God is saying it is time to move beyond and rise above them and let this be your uprising moment. The future is NOW; God is calling you to build. Do not allow any limitations hold you back anymore. Realize God has chosen you. If God is for you, what storm can come against you?" -Pastor Richard Holmes Author Bio: About the Author Richard Holmes is Pastor of Trinity Harvest Church and a certified Life Coach. Richard has been preaching the gospel for nearly 20 years.
